Synopsis The Beauty of Vermont by : Tom Slayton
Vermont is one of the most cherished and beautiful places on earth, and no publication captures its character as does award-winning Vermont Life Magazine. This stunning book brings together the best, the most colorful, and the most beautiful photographs that have graced the magazine over the past decade. The display is by season, from the rebirth of spring through the glories of summer, the colors of autumn, and the crystalline beauty of winter. Essays and introduction by Vermont Life Editor Tom Slayton offer a season-by-season appreciation of Vermont's landscape based on his commentaries for Vermont Public Radio.

Synopsis Beautiful New England by : Dr. Diana Prince
New England, situated in America’s northeastern corner, is an American treasure. The six states–Maine, Vermont, New Hampshire, Rhode Island, Massachusetts and Connecticut–create a landscape of incomparable beauty. From Atlantic seaports, thick forests, clear lakes, and thriving cities, New England is a “must see” adventure.
